Symptom
When clicking on "Go to Time Sheet" in Performance form Block Link, that is linking to Time Management EP Portlet (block type: TIME_OFF) following error is displayed:
"Sorry, either you are not authorised to view time sheet data or this user does not exist"
Time Sheet can be accessed by the same user via Employee Profile - Time Management portlet.
Affected object is an MDF object, that is supported in PM as per KBA 2384502 - Configuring Block Links in PM Forms - Performance Management - SAP for Me.
Environment
SAP SuccessFactors Performance Management
Reproducing the Issue
- Configure Block Link to Time Management EP portlet in Performance form template as per KBA 2384502 - Configuring Block Links in PM Forms - Performance Management - SAP for Me
- Launch a form from this template
- Go to Performance Inbox
- Open affected form
- Go to the section where Block Link is configured
- Click on the link > Time Management portlet will be displayed
- Click on Go to Time Sheet link
- See error message: "Sorry, either you are not authorised to view time sheet data or this user does not exist"
Cause
User ID is not bound to the User model if the Time Sheet link is accessed via PM form, hence user is triggered as undefined.
Resolution
The fix for this issue is planned to be deployed on 2H 2024 release (b2411).
For release timelines, please review SAP SuccessFactors Product Release & Road Map Information.
See Also
Keywords
ECT-235046, Time Sheet, Time Management, EP, EP portlet, PM, form, Performance form, block link, blocklink, TIME_OFF , KBA , LOD-SF-PM-FRM , Forms & Templates , LOD-SF-EC-PP3 , People Profile (PP3) , Problem